PowerScaleOneFS CLI Command Reference

isi filepool policies view

Displays detailed information about a custom file pool policy.

Syntax

isi filepool policies view <name>

Options

<name>
Specifies the name of the file pool policy to view. Run the isi filepool policies list command to list the names of all custom file pool policies.

Example

The following example displays details about a file pool policy named my_policy:
isi filepool policies view my_policy
Output from the command would look similar to the following display:
                              Name: my_policy
                       Description: Archive older files to the cloud
                             State: OK
                     State Details:
                       Apply Order: 1
             File Matching Pattern: Path == data/old_files (begins with) AND Name == *.*
          Set Requested Protection: -
               Data Access Pattern: -
                  Enable Coalescer: -
               Data Storage Target: -
                 Data SSD Strategy: -
           Snapshot Storage Target: -
             Snapshot SSD Strategy: -
                        Cloud Pool: my_s3_pool
         Cloud Compression Enabled: False
          Cloud Encryption Enabled: False
              Cloud Data Retention: 604800
Cloud Incremental Backup Retention: 604800
       Cloud Full Backup Retention: 157680000
               Cloud Accessibility: cached
                  Cloud Read Ahead: partial
            Cloud Cache Expiration: 86400
         Cloud Writeback Frequency: 14400
      Cloud Archive Snapshot Files: False
